Simplicity for Mobile Servers is a suite of visual RAD tools for creating end-to-end J2EE/J2ME applications. Combining the features of Simplicity Enterprise and Simplicity for Mobile Devices, Simplicity for Mobile Servers is a set of integrated tools that provides developers with everything they need to build enterprise-class applications. Simplicity's visual interactivity provides a development environment that offers a simultaneous view and development environment for Servlets, and MIDlets that are connected via an http connection. These robust, J2ME/J2EE applications, allow mobile access to existing DBMS, legacy and information systems.

The suite includes an extended version of Simplicity for Mobile Devices for creating J2ME/ MIDlets and Simplicity Enterprise for creating J2EE/Servlets.

Simplicity™ for Mobile Servers includes a complete development web server. Every change you make is instantly available for testing through the web client of your choice, running any OS or browser on any computer on your network.Completed Servlets can be deployed on any J2EE compliant server.

Combined with an enhanced version of Simplicity for Mobile Devices, building robust enterprise level connection between J2EE and J2ME is a breeze. The XML Transaction Engine extends the standard version of Simplicity for Mobile Devices. This module allows the user to make an http connection between the MIDlet and the integrated servlet that is being designed in Simplicity Enterprise. The user would specify the responses and requests to be sent and received. XML data comming from the Servlet will be parsed and mapped by the XML Transaction Engine.

The XML Transaction Engine provides a powerful method of integrating back-end database information with a front-end mobile system. With the Transaction Engine, you no longer need to write a custom parser that accepts and sends XML data between a server and handset. Just take a look at what the engine can accomplish: It automates the transfer of data between the server and mobile device. It integrates the information into the MIDP application. It Caches requests, asynchronously sending requests when the server is not available. Caches XML responses to provide information when the server is not available.
